I have MikTeX 2.9, 32-bit, Windows 7, all the latest updates are there. I'm using TeXworks ( pdflatex + makeindex + bibtex).
When I use biblatex package with option [backend=biber] I have no bibliography printed at all. If I run biber.exe over my file manually, then everything works fine.
My question is: How can I set up TeXworks, so it uses biber.exe when needed (i.e. I would like to havepdflatex + makeindex + biber typesetting)? I did not find any manual regarding the case. If there is such manual, could anybody point me out to it?
